Responsible Gaming Practices: A Cornerstone of Enjoyment

Responsible gaming is paramount when engaging in any form of online entertainment. This encompasses a range of practices designed to protect individuals from the potential harms associated with excessive or problematic gambling. Setting deposit limits is a fundamental step, allowing users to control the amount of money they spend on a platform. Similarly, loss limits can prevent individuals from chasing their losses and accumulating significant debts. Taking regular breaks is also essential, as prolonged engagement can lead to impaired judgment and impulsive behavior. Self-exclusion programs offer a more drastic measure, allowing individuals to voluntarily ban themselves from accessing certain platforms for a specified period. It’s vital to remember that online entertainment should be viewed as a form of leisure, not a source of income. Individuals should only gamble with money they can afford to lose and should never borrow money to fund their activities. Awareness of the resources available for help (helplines, support groups, etc.) is also critical.

Recognizing the Signs of Problem Gambling

Early recognition of problem gambling is crucial for effective intervention. Some common signs include spending increasing amounts of time and money on gambling, neglecting personal or professional responsibilities, lying to family and friends about gambling activities, attempting to win back losses, and experiencing mood swings or irritability when not gambling. If you or someone you know is exhibiting these signs, it's imperative to seek help. Numerous organizations offer confidential support and guidance for individuals struggling with gambling addiction. These resources can provide counseling, financial advice, and strategies for overcoming problematic behavior. It’s not a sign of weakness to ask for help; rather it’s a demonstration of strength and a commitment to well-being.

  • Set deposit and loss limits.
  • Take regular breaks from play.
  • Never chase your losses.
  • Gamble only with disposable income.
  • Be aware of the signs of problem gambling.
  • Utilize self-exclusion programs if needed.

Proactive implementation of these practices greatly reduces the risks associated with online entertainment.

Licensing and Regulation: Ensuring Fairness and Security

Licensing bodies play a vital role in ensuring the integrity of online entertainment platforms. These bodies conduct thorough background checks on operators, verify the fairness of games, and monitor compliance with relevant regulations. Reputable licensing jurisdictions include the Malta Gaming Authority, the UK Gambling Commission, and the Curacao eGaming. When choosing an online entertainment platform, it's essential to verify that it holds a valid license from a recognized regulatory body. This provides assurance that the platform operates legally and adheres to certain standards of fairness and security. Furthermore, licensed platforms are typically subject to independent audits, which further enhance transparency and accountability. Checking the licensing information is a simple step that can protect you from fraudulent or unscrupulous operators. These regulatory bodies also deal with consumer complaints, providing avenues for resolution if issues arise.

  1. Verify the platform’s licensing information.
  2. Check for independent audit certifications.
  3. Read user reviews and feedback.
  4. Understand the platform’s terms and conditions.
  5. Ensure the platform uses secure encryption technology.
  6. Familiarize yourself with the platform’s responsible gaming tools.

Following these steps can help you choose a safe and reputable platform.
